Former Illinois Speaker Michael Madigan Sentenced for Corruption Amid Calls for Stricter Term Limits
Springfield, Illinois — For nearly four decades, Michael Madigan stood as a colossus in Illinois politics, wielding considerable power as the long-serving Speaker of the Illinois House of Representatives. From 1983 to 2021, his influence was felt across the state, but Madigan’s career has ended with a steep fall from grace. Recently convicted on multiple counts of corruption, he is now preparing for incarceration, drawing attention to the broader consequences of prolonged political power without stringent term limits.
